This chapter offers a comprehensive exploration of the imaging aspects related to CNS tumors. It covers characteristic radiological features, composition features like the presence of fat or calcification, MRI signal intensity, and various enhancement patterns of different extra-axial and intra-axial brain tumors. Furthermore, the chapter delves into tumors presenting as cysts with mural nodules and provides insights into specific tumor types, including glial tumors, oligodendrogliomas, rosette-forming glioneuronal tumors, cerebellopontine angle meningiomas vs. schwannomas, diffuse leptomeningeal glioneuronal tumors, sellar/suprasellar tumors, intraventricular tumors, pineal region tumors, supratentorial tumors, posterior fossa tumors, and spinal cord tumors (intramedullary and intradural extramedullary). Additionally, the role of advanced neuroimaging techniques, such MR spectroscopy, diffusion-weighted imaging, and perfusion imaging, are explored. The chapter also differentiates between radiation necrosis and recurrent tumors, offering valuable insights to expand the understanding of CNS tumor imaging.
